German Spitz Club of Great Britain Open Show 26/3/16
The German Spitz Club of Great Britain held its Open Show at Ryton on Dunsmore on 26/3/16. BIS was the Mittel Ch Spellcast Jivetalking, RBIS was the Klein Holbain Just Like Bill. BPIS was the Mittel Lindcoly Mischief Maker and RBPIS was the Mittel Azkaban Keep The Faith. Best Veteran in Show and BOS was the Klein Ch Lusam Parti Popper ShCM.
I'd like to thank the committee and members for approving my appointment. I had an excellent entry in terms of numbers and quality. Although GS were my first breed I have not been around the ring for a number of years and I was pleased with the quality of my winners. Overall temperaments were excellent but I did have 3 dogs growl on the table which can not be acceptable in a companion breed. Overall I found the quality in the Dogs better than in the Bitches.
Mittel
Veteran Dog: (2)
1. Hewlett & Barnes Ch Spellcast Secrets And Lies JW. 8 year old cream. Excellent head and expression Neat triangular ears and correct eye shape. Excellent dark pigment. Well ribbed, strong loin. Good quality harsh coat. In good hard condition. Sound mover but not very animated today.
2. Pooley’s Wyndlee Short N Sweet at Azkaban. 7 year old black. Good head and neat ears. High set tail carried well. Neat feet. Not moving quite so well today.
Puppy Dog: (1)
1. Saich’s Lindcoly Mischief Maker. Just short of 12 months old this Black is maturing into a very good dog. Good head proportions, wide skull, dark oval eyes, well set neat ears. Well placed shoulders, would prefer more depth to ribs. Excellent tail set. Excellent in profile.When he settles his movement is good and he pulled it together in the challenges to win BP & BPIS.
Junior Dog: (2)
1. Saich's Lindcoly Mischief Maker.
2. Clayton’s Galvizach Moon Spectre. 15 month cream. Not as good in head as 1. Compact body, well set tail, correct coat, unsteady on the move.
PG Dog: (4)
1. Hall’s Sobriety Grizzly Bear For Pufnstuf. 19 month Chocolate boy that lifted the measure but this boy has the best of heads and is so well constructed that he can not be ignored. Excellent wedge shaped head, beautiful correct shaped eyes, good front, good rib and strong short loin. Excellent bone, neat feet. Excellent hindquarters. Built so well it was no surprise that his movement is excellent. Pushed hard for top honours.
2. Taylor’s Zephon King Of The Rock For Tispitza. 19 month Cream. Excellent pigment, dark sparkling eyes, neat ears, would prefer more definition to stop.slightly longer in loin than 1 and would prefer a higher set to tail. Neat feet. Good coat.
3. Saich's Lindcoly Fozzie Bear. 19 month cream sable. Excellent head shape giving excellent expression but would prefer smaller ears. Excellent outline, correct coat texture. Very lively young man.
Limit Dog: (5)
1. Cook & Clayton’s Studholme Moon Orbit. Brown/White Parti. Stunning dog. Excellent head and expression. Correct eye shape and placement. Neat ears. Good neck into well placed shoulders. Straight front,neat feet, excellent bone.Level top line which he retained on the move. Strong well muscled rear. Moved consistently well but he was beginning to lose his sparkle in the challenge for RBOB but did enough for RBD. I'm sure this young man will have a good future.
2. Wilson’s Nickila Silver Sovereign. Wolf Sable in super coat and condition. Neat triangular ears. Good rib and short loin. Good bone, neat feet. Well set tail. Moved well.
3. Saich’s Hocombewood Hot Toddy For Lindcoly. Brown Sable. Neat ears. Good coat of correct texture. Tail could be better set. In good hard condition, moved well with good drive.
Open Dog: (7)
1. Smith’s Ch Spellcast Jivetalking . Black. Took my eye as soon as he entered the ring. Stood out for correct balance and type. Correct wedge shaped head, well placed correct eye but would prefer slightly smaller ears. Well placed shoulders and strong rear quarters. Tight elbows, good bone and neat feet. Good rib and short loin. Extremely well presented coat of excellent quality and condition. Moved well,his side gait is excellent. Shows himself off at all times. BD, BOB and with my co judges agreement BIS.
2. Hewett’s Ch Spellcast Shout About It. Black. Another excellent dog from this breeder. Excellent wedge shaped masculine head with good eye. Slightly longer in loin than 1 but still retains correct balance.excellent tail set. In good hard condition. Brisk free mover but not as steady in the challenge for RBD.
3. Saich's Zephon Akio At Lindcoly. Wolf Sable. Good head qualities but a tad finer in muzzle than I prefer but this did not spoil his good masculine expression. Correct eye shape and excellent ears. Good rib, level top line. Moved soundly.
Veteran Bitch (2)
1. Conway’s Ch Druitz Corndolly At Spawood. 9 year old Orange. In superb coat and hard condition. Good feminine head. Neat ears. Eyes could be more oval shaped.. Good neck into good front assembly. Sufficient bone, neat feet. Excellent mover front and rear. Never stopped showing. BB and BV and RBOB.
2. Rolleston’s Runfold Jay-Jay. 9 year old cream bitch. Very feminine head but would prefer a more marked stop. Not in the best of jackets today. Well put together which showed in her excellent movement.
MP Bitch (1)
1. Pooley's Azkaban Keep The Faith. B/T 6 months. Beautiful puppy still lacking her jacket but her excellent construction is there for all to see. Good head proportions with neat ears and sparkling dark eyes. Excellent rib and short loin. Good depth of thigh and in hard condition for a youngster. Moved well behind but a little lose in front action.Typical Spitz temperament enjoying her first show but she pulled it together when needed to win BPB and with the agreement of my co judge RBPIS. One to watch for the future.
Puppy Bitch (1)
1. Saich's Zephon Dreams Made With Love At Lindcoly. Cream nearly 12 months. Lovely feminine expression. Neat ears. Well rounded ribs.slightly longer in loin but can be forgiven in a bitch. Bit of a fidget on the table but showed well when on the floor.
Junior Bitch (3)
1. Clayton's Galvizach Moon Chimes. Cream 16 months. Good balanced head. Neat ears. Good neck into well placed shoulders. Good rib. Good feet. Firm straight hocks. Moved well behind.
2. Saich's Zephon Dreams Made With Love At Lindcoly.
PG Bitch (6)
1. Rolleston’s Kelham The Power Of Love. Cream not in her best jacket today. Good eye shape, good dentition, ears could be better. Good to go over with well placed shoulder, good rib and strong rear. Won this class on her outstanding front and rear movement.
2. Saich's Lindcoly Pixie Princess. Black. Excellent head and neat ears.very feminine. Well placed tail that she carried well. Good rear movement but not moving so well in front today.
3. Orr’s Sobriety’s Caviars Whispa. Stronger head than first two but still feminine. Excellent dentition. Good eye shape and moderate stop. Good harsh coat. Excellent proportions. Good rear movement but front movement a little wide.
Limit Bitch (7)
1. Chambers Musique Charismatic. Chocolate. Excellent true wedge shaped head.neat ears good eye shape and placement. Would prefer more under jaw. Good dentition. Excelled in rib, good short strong loin. Good bone,tight feet. Well set tail. Good coat of correct texture. Excellent rear movement but front movement let her down in the challenge for BB.
2. Pooley's Spellcast Talking Secrets With Azkaban. Black. Another with excellent wedge shaped head. Good muzzle to skull proportions. Well set dark eyes. Deep well rounded ribs. Coat could be harsher. Sound mover.
3. Winser’s Lysebourne Aaliyah. Cream. Finer all through than first two. Good head proportions. Dark expressive eyes. Well set, well carried tail. Good rear action.
Open Bitch (3)
1. Hewett & Barnes Ch Spellcast Talk To Da Tail. Cream. Very feminine. Good wedge shaped head. Small triangular ears. Good rib. Stood four square at all times. Level top line that she held on the move. Excellent rear movement and neat side action but front movement not as good today. Would prefer more bone. RBB.
2. Barnes, Mann & Hewett’s Spellcast Talking About Me. Black. Good head and expression. Lovely dark eye. Good forechest. Well bodied.Excellent coat. Moved well in rear but a little close in front.
3. Orr’s Ch Pufnstuf Put A Spell On You At Sobriety. Black. Strong wedge shaped head but would prefer her to be a little more feminine. Excellent bone. Good rib and short loin. Rear movement good but today front movement let her down.
